How do I get my towels to stay up?
Tucking a larger section of the towel can help it stay in place, and you could also twist the towel’s corner before tucking it to keep it secure. From there, you can go about your post-shower routine. If you’re wrapping a towel around your waist, you can either tuck the corner or roll the top.

How do you tie a towel around your waist without it falling?
Wrap the towel around yourself with the right hand side overlapping the left, or vice versa. Use both hands to hold the overlapping corner against the overlapped edge. Roll down the top edge over the corner. Continue rolling the entire top edge all the way around your waist.

How long should you keep your hair wrapped in a towel?
Keep your hair in the towel wrap for 30-60 minutes.
This should be enough time for your towel to wick away all of the excess moisture that it can absorb from your hair. If after an hour your hair is still wet, use another hair towel that is dry to replace the hair wrap until your hair is damp dry.
